Expression of glucocorticoid receptors in the hippocampal region of the rat brain during postnatal development

Abstract:Circulating glucocorticoids, of which their concentration is largely under the control of the hypothalamic-pituitary adrenal (HPA) axis, acting through the glucocorticoid receptors (GR) regulate a large variety of pivotal functions of the organism such as growth, development, immune- and stress-response. The main mechanism of regulation of the HPA axis activity is via negative feedback at all levels of the HPA axis itself as well as at the extra-hypothalamic level, a central part of which is the hippocampus. During neonatal development, the HPA axis of rats undergoes a period of hyporesponsiveness (SHRP)-when most stress stimuli fail to induce stress-response. Here, we describe the pattern of GR proteins expression in the hippocampal area of the rat brain during postnatal development and in adulthood. We demonstrated that the GR protein, of which its expression level is gradually enhanced in the hippocampus during postnatal life, exists in three different molecular sized forms. A larger molecular form was expressed at rather high levels at all studied time periods. A second smaller variant of GR was transiently expressed during the first one and a half weeks that corresponds with SHRP and then appeared again only in the adulthood. By the end of SHRP on PD 13, third smallest protein form of GR started to be detected in the hippocampal area. Thus, it remains to be disclosed in the nearest future, how the hippocampal GR isoforms may be involved in regulation of the neonatal HPA axis hyporesponsiveness as well as in functions of this system during the ensuing period of the brain maturation.
